Output c652e23a0f029a5c313e06894df7f3df8a4067f1955343c18d2e92e25a55095b:8

value
26822778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5622332eb4d0f6472416048d3883521ef5125ea8 OP_EQUAL
address
MFkbKBRT5aJmPSCaS7QTYAPJvBwS4TkjdE
transaction
c652e23a0f029a5c313e06894df7f3df8a4067f1955343c18d2e92e25a55095b
spent
true